Navigating the Cosmic Maze: Core Gameplay Mechanics
The fundamental premise of the typical astronaut-themed space game involves controlling a lone astronaut or spacecraft through a procedurally generated environment. This means the layout of asteroids, nebulae, and other celestial bodies changes with each playthrough, ensuring a fresh experience. The primary objective is usually straightforward: survive for as long as possible, racking up points by collecting valuable resources like stars or energy crystals. However, the execution is where the challenge lies. Players must skillfully maneuver their astronaut, dodging a relentless stream of obstacles that threaten to end their journey prematurely. These obstacles can range from rapidly spinning asteroids and treacherous space debris to enemy spacecraft and unexpected gravitational anomalies.
The controls are generally intuitive, often relying on simple directional inputs to steer the astronaut. More advanced games may introduce additional mechanics such as boosting, shielding, or the ability to deploy temporary countermeasures. Mastering these mechanics is crucial for achieving high scores and prolonged survival. A key aspect of the gameplay loop is resource management. Collected resources are typically used to upgrade the astronaut's ship or unlock new abilities, providing a sense of progression and encouraging players to take risks in order to gather more valuable items. This creates a satisfying cycle of exploration, collection, and improvement, incentivizing players to continually push their boundaries.
| Obstacle Avoidance | Dodging asteroids, space debris, and enemies is paramount for survival. |
| Resource Collection | Gathering stars, crystals, or energy boosts to increase score and unlock upgrades. |
| Ship Upgrades | Investing collected resources to enhance the astronaut’s abilities and survivability. |
| Procedural Generation | Ensuring a unique and unpredictable game experience with each playthrough. |

Enhancing the Experience: Power-Ups and Upgrades
To add depth and strategic complexity to the experience, many variations of the game incorporate a variety of power-ups and upgrade systems. These additions allow players to customize their astronaut’s capabilities and tailor their gameplay style to their preferences. Power-ups can provide temporary advantages, such as increased speed, invulnerability to damage, or the ability to clear obstacles with a burst of energy. These power-ups introduce an element of unpredictability and excitement, rewarding players for taking risks and exploring the game world. Strategic timing and mindful utilization of these temporary boosts can be the difference between a record-breaking run and a premature demise.
The Impact of Strategic Upgrades
Beyond temporary power-ups, permanent upgrades offer a more sustained path to improvement. Players can invest collected resources to enhance aspects of their astronaut's ship, such as its maneuverability, shield strength, or resource collection rate. This upgrade system encourages long-term engagement and provides a sense of progression as players steadily improve their odds of survival. Some games even offer branching upgrade paths, allowing players to specialize in particular areas, such as speed and agility or defensive capabilities. Carefully considering which upgrades to prioritize is a crucial element of mastering the game.
- Increased Speed: Allows for quicker reaction times and easier navigation.
- Stronger Shields: Provides greater protection against collisions.
- Enhanced Resource Collection: Facilitates faster progress and more frequent upgrades.
- Improved Maneuverability: Enables more precise control and evasion skills.
The interplay between power-ups and upgrades creates a dynamic and rewarding gameplay loop. Players are constantly evaluating their options, balancing the immediate benefits of a power-up with the long-term advantages of a permanent upgrade. This strategic decision-making adds a layer of depth that elevates the game beyond a simple test of reflexes.

The Evolution of the Astronaut Game Genre
While the core concept of navigating an astronaut through a hazardous space environment remains consistent, the genre has seen significant evolution over time. Early iterations were often simple 2D arcade-style games with limited graphics and gameplay mechanics. However, advancements in technology have enabled developers to create increasingly sophisticated and immersive experiences. Modern versions of the game boast stunning 3D graphics, realistic physics simulations, and complex upgrade systems. Some games even incorporate narrative elements and character progression, adding a layer of storytelling to the core gameplay.
The rise of mobile gaming has also played a significant role in the popularity of the astronaut game genre. Its simple controls and addictive gameplay make it perfectly suited for mobile platforms. Numerous variations of the game are now available on smartphones and tablets, allowing players to enjoy the thrill of space exploration on the go. Furthermore, the accessibility of game development tools has led to a proliferation of indie games, with many developers putting their own unique spin on the classic formula. This has resulted in a diverse and vibrant landscape of astronaut-themed space games, catering to a wide range of tastes and preferences. The genre continues to evolve, with developers constantly experimenting with new mechanics and features to keep the experience fresh and engaging.
